US Small & Mid-Sized Business IT Personnel Expenditures 2007-2012

| This Excel-based Data-rich Deliverable (DRD) that is part of the SMB Business subscription includes market intelligence on business IT: Personnel expenditures for small and mid-sized business. IT Personnel consists of expenditures on internal staffing, part-time and full-time, within a firm's IT department. This may include the salaries of non-technical staff, such as office managers, that are performing IT related duties in smaller companies. Size of business includes Small Business (5-99 employees), Mid-Sized Business (100-999 employees). The Expert Guide for this deliverable is Kneko Burney. Forecasts are from 2007 through 2012 and include annual growth rates, as well as percentage of total market.
